| Hostess
You’ve always known me.
I’m the sleek smile that never
sticks, a polished face
to grace each guest like the sun
passing over, intimate
yet distant. I greet you
in butterflies, small amber words
that flit through
your remembrance, less
memorable than lies.
I offer you this sweet cup
that empties and refills,
empties and refills
like a smile.
